About this position
This fully funded postdoctoral position at KU Leuven focuses on developing remote sensing driven downscaling solutions for Antarctica, leveraging deep learning and climate science to improve climate projections in polar regions. The successful candidate will pioneer physically informed super-resolution models to enhance the spatial resolution and physical consistency of key climate variables, such as Surface Mass Balance (SMB) and surface melt, which are crucial for understanding ice sheet stability and sea level rise. The project integrates multi-source satellite data and geophysical constraints (elevation, albedo, etc.) into advanced climate downscaling frameworks, utilizing high-performance computing resources and collaborating with the Earthmapps research team. Responsibilities include developing and refining deep learning architectures, implementing physical constraints using both soft and hard techniques, validating models with in-situ and satellite-derived data, and applying downscaling methods to regional climate model outputs. The postdoc will also contribute to open-source software development, publish results in high-impact journals, and participate in international collaborations and research visits. Supervision is provided by Prof. Stef Lhermitte, and the position offers opportunities to help supervise related MSc and PhD projects, contribute to teaching activities, and engage with impactful climate science initiatives relevant to the IPCC and Digital Twin projects. Applicants should have a PhD in a relevant field, strong programming and analytical skills, experience with deep learning frameworks, and an interest in climate applications of AI.
